Red Lobster Cheddar Biscuits

Red Lobster Cheddar Biscuits

Ingredients

  • 2 cups Bisquick
  • 2/3 cup milk
  • 1/2 cup shredded C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up melted butter or margarine
  • 1/4 tsp garlic salt

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 450.
  2. Mix together first three ingredients.
  3. Beat well for 30 seconds.
  4. Drop onto ungreased baking sheet (mine made 12 biscuits.)
  5. Bake at 450 for 8-10 minutes.
  6. Mix together melted butter and garlic salt.
  7. Brush butter mixture on biscuits while still warm.
